There will be a total of €11,000 in cash prizes to be won. The Peace Image of the Year will receive a cash price of €7,000 and will also be displayed in the Austrian Parliament for one year and included in the permanent art collection of the Austrian Parliament. Winners of the story category and single picture category will each receive €1,000. Winner of the Children’s Peace Image of the Year will also get €1,000. Applicants who are younger than 15 years old can apply for Children’s Peace Image of the Year. This photography contest is organized by Edition Lammerhuber in collaboration with various esteemed organizations, including the Photographische Gesellschaft (PHG), UNESCO, the Austrian Parliament, and several international press and photography institutions.
